| Plot Summary of Storming Heaven |
"Dale Brown's startlingly realistic look a frightening topic: Terrorism on American soil. The nation is stunned as aerial attacks are carried out on airports across the country...Fear grips the public, and the government races to find a way to ensure safety. But accidents and botched investigations allow a deluded, psychotic terrorist to carry out his reign of terror...and no one knows if it will end, if the government can catch a killer who seemingly can't be caught...Thrilling, frightening, and stunning, Brown delivers a hit..."
Jacob Hurt, Resident Scholar
